Stepping into the world of agriculture often requires significant investments. However, savvy farmers know that achieving success doesn't always necessitate purchasing brand-new equipment. Investigating the used agricultural market can be a fantastic way to acquire high-quality tools and machinery at a discount of the original cost.
- Initially, carefully identify your specific requirements. What type of equipment is essential for your operation? Consider factors like size, soil structure, and the extent of your agricultural activities.
- Next, research reputable sources for used agricultural equipment. Industry auctions can offer a wide variety of options to match your needs.
- When inspecting potential purchases, thoroughly examine the equipment for signs of wear and tear, damage. Don't doubt to ask questions about its maintenance history and performance.
Keep in mind that purchasing used equipment demands a bit of due diligence. By following these recommendations, you can find the right tools to support your agricultural endeavors and promote success on your farm.

Farmers and ranchers constantly seek ways to enhance their operational efficiency. A smart method for achieving this is by evaluating the benefits of secondhand agricultural equipment. Used machinery can offer a cost-effective alternative to buying new, allowing you to purchase essential tools and equipment without straining your finances.
Before embarking the secondhand market, it's crucial to conduct thorough due diligence.
- Inspect the equipment carefully for any signs of deterioration.
- Acquire a detailed history of the equipment, including its usage and maintenance records.
- Reach out with experienced mechanics or suppliers for their recommendations.

Maximizing Efficiency with a Well-Crafted Farm Equipment Inventory
A well-planned farm equipment inventory is essential for maximizing your farm's efficiency. By meticulously selecting and organizing your equipment, you can decrease downtime, improve productivity, and ultimately increase your overall yield.
Initiate by carrying out a thorough assessment of your farm's needs. Consider the size of your operation, the types of crops you cultivate, and the challenges you experience. This evaluation will help you pinpoint the specific equipment you need to attain your goals.
Once you have a clear understanding of your needs, develop an inventory management plan. This should encompass procedures for tracking equipment usage, maintenance schedules, and repairs. A well-defined system will help you retain track of your inventory and ensure that they are always ready.
